Boyd Gaming Corporation (NYSE: BYD) is a prominent American gaming and hospitality company, founded in 1975 and headquartered in Las Vegas, Nevada. The company operates a diverse portfolio of gaming and entertainment properties across the United States, including casinos, hotels, and other entertainment venues. As of 2023, Boyd Gaming manages over 28 gaming locations in states such as Nevada, Illinois, and Louisiana, catering to a wide range of customers from casual players to high rollers.
Boyd Gaming's business model emphasizes regional gaming experiences, differentiating itself from larger national operators by focusing on local markets. This strategy allows them to build strong relationships with their customers and adapt to market demands effectively. The company's properties often feature a combination of traditional gaming options, such as slot machines and table games, along with amenities including restaurants, theaters, and event spaces, enhancing the overall guest experience.

Boyd Gaming Corp is a multi-jurisdictional gaming company. The company operates wholly owned gaming entertainment properties (casino space, slot machines, table games, and hotel rooms) in Nevada, Illinois, Indiana, Iowa, Kansas, Louisiana, Mississippi, Missouri, Ohio, and Pennsylvania. Its business segments are separated by geographical regions: Las Vegas Locals; Downtown Las Vegas; and Midwest & South. Midwest & South holds the largest number of entertainment properties, and it generates most sales for the company. Boyd generates most of its revenue from its gaming operations.
